It can be very confusing to make a call on which school is best suited for this most important task, as there are countless variables at play.
“These open days are geared to provide opportunities for sharing the best aspects of a school, and excitement can quickly let important questions that need to be considered fall off the agenda. There can be no compromising on ensuring that the school you choose for your child will provide the absolute best on the academic front. An easy gauge of a school’s ability to deliver is to have a look at end-of-year IEB matric results to evaluate the performance of various schools against each other.
“It is also a non-negotiable to enquire about the curriculum. A school must be able to provide evidence that its curriculum choice is implemented with integrity and is future-focused, and geared towards equipping students holistically across a broad range of technologies and global skills. Ask for evidence of what they do, how they do it, and outcomes.”Facilities and amenities
